Pain has returned after surgery, says Salman Khan

Actor Salman Khan, who underwent a nerve surgery last month, says that he is not 100 per cent better, and the pain has increased after he started shooting for EK Tha Tiger in Dublin.

On August 29, Salman left for the US for the surgery, which was said to be successful.

"The surgery was good. After the surgery, there was only 30-40 per cent pain. But as I started shooting in Dublin for my film...the pain increased due to cold weather...it is now 50-60 per cent," Salman told reporters here.

"I will have to undergo another surgery after three-four months," Salman said.

Ek Tha Tiger, a Yash Raj Films production, stars Salman opposite Katrina Kaif.
